The Importance of Maintenance for Turbine Vibrators

Turbine vibrators are essential tools in various industries, facilitating efficient material flow and preventing blockages in processes. Regular maintenance of these devices is crucial for ensuring optimal performance, reducing downtime, and extending their lifespan. This article will delve into the importance of maintenance for turbine vibrators, best practices, and the benefits of a proactive maintenance strategy.

Why Maintenance Matters

Maintaining turbine vibrators is not merely a routine task; it is a critical aspect of operational efficiency. Here are some reasons why maintenance is essential:

1. Ensures Optimal Performance

Regular maintenance helps in identifying and addressing any issues before they escalate, ensuring that turbine vibrators operate at peak efficiency. This is vital for industries relying on consistent material flow, such as food processing, pharmaceuticals, and manufacturing.

2. Reduces Downtime

Unplanned downtime can be costly. By implementing a maintenance schedule, businesses can prevent unexpected failures and minimize the impact on production. Scheduled maintenance allows for the timely replacement of worn parts and adjustments, leading to a more reliable operation.

3. Extends Equipment Lifespan

Like any machinery, turbine vibrators have a finite lifespan. Regular maintenance helps in prolonging this lifespan by addressing wear and tear. Routine inspections and servicing can significantly reduce the need for costly replacements.

Best Practices for Turbine Vibrator Maintenance

1. Regular Inspections

Conducting regular inspections is crucial. Check for signs of wear, loose components, or unusual noises. Inspections should be part of a scheduled routine, ideally at the beginning of each production cycle or shift.

2. Cleaning

Accumulated dust and debris can hinder performance. Regularly clean the exterior and interior components of the turbine vibrator to ensure optimal operation. Use appropriate cleaning agents that won’t damage the equipment.

3. Lubrication

Proper lubrication is vital for moving parts. Regularly apply lubricant to bearings and other moving components as per the manufacturer’s recommendations. This reduces friction and prevents overheating, which can lead to premature failure.

4. Monitor Performance

Keep track of the vibrator’s performance metrics. Any deviations from normal operation should be addressed immediately. Using monitoring tools can help in identifying issues before they become significant problems.

Benefits of a Proactive Maintenance Strategy

Adopting a proactive maintenance strategy can yield substantial benefits for businesses that utilize turbine vibrators.

1. Cost Savings

While maintenance incurs costs, a proactive approach often leads to significant savings over time. By preventing major failures and avoiding emergency repairs, businesses can better allocate their budgets.

2. Enhanced Safety

Well-maintained equipment is safer for operators. Regular checks reduce the risk of malfunctions that could lead to accidents or injuries. Ensuring that turbine vibrators are in optimal condition contributes to a safer workplace.

3. Improved Product Quality

Inconsistent vibratory performance can affect product quality, especially in industries like food processing. Regular maintenance ensures that materials flow smoothly, maintaining the quality and consistency of the final product.
